Vitiligo is a chronic autoimmune skin condition in which the immune system mistakenly attacks and destroys melanocytes, the cells responsible for producing melanin, the pigment that gives skin, hair, and eyes their color. This results in smooth, milky-white patches that can appear anywhere on the body, including inside the mouth. It affects roughly 1% of people worldwide, though Pakistan and India report notably higher rates, cited around 2 to 3% of their combined population of nearly 2 billion people. Vitiligo is classified into two broad types: segmental (affecting one side or a limited segment of the body, often starting younger and stabilizing after a period of spread) and non-segmental (affecting both sides symmetrically, including generalized, acrofacial, mucosal, universal, and focal subtypes). Vitiligo is not contagious, is not caused by eating fish with milk, is not a form of leprosy, and does not cause skin cancer. While there is currently no permanent cure, the condition can be effectively managed and pigment can often be restored through topical treatments, oral medications, phototherapy, and laser therapy, with genetics, sunburn, chemical exposure, skin trauma, and psychological stress all recognized as potential triggers.

1. What Vitiligo Actually Is: Skin's Color Factory Shutting Down

Skin color was never random or arbitrary — it's produced by a dedicated system of specialized cells working continuously within the skin. Vitiligo is what happens when a specific part of that system stops working in particular locations, leaving behind smooth, milky-white patches with no color at all. That, at its core, is the entire story: not an infection, not a punishment, not a curse — simply a localized breakdown in the body's own pigment-producing machinery.

2. Meet Melanocytes: The Cells Behind Every Skin Tone

The specific cells responsible for skin, hair, and eye color are called melanocytes, and they work by producing a pigment called melanin. Every human being's distinctive skin tone — from the deepest to the lightest — comes down to how much and what type of melanin these cells produce, not the number of melanocytes themselves, which is actually broadly similar across people of different skin tones. When melanocytes in a specific area are damaged or destroyed, that area of skin loses its ability to produce melanin entirely, and the result is precisely the white patch this article is centrally concerned with.

3. Why the Body Turns Against Its Own Color Cells

Vitiligo develops when the body's own immune system, ordinarily tasked with defending against genuine threats like bacteria and viruses, mistakenly identifies melanocytes as a threat and begins actively attacking and destroying them. This is precisely why vitiligo is classified as an autoimmune condition — a category of disease defined by exactly this kind of misdirected immune response, where the body's own defensive system turns against healthy, entirely normal tissue that was never actually dangerous at all.

5. Genetics: The Strongest Known Risk Factor

Vitiligo doesn't have a single fixed cause — rather, several distinct factors are known to increase risk or trigger onset, and genetics stands out as the single strongest of these. Having a close family member with vitiligo, or with certain other autoimmune conditions such as thyroid disease, meaningfully raises an individual's own risk of developing the condition, reflecting an inherited tendency toward this particular kind of misdirected immune activity, even though vitiligo itself doesn't follow a simple, single-gene inheritance pattern.

6. Environmental Triggers: Heat, Sunburn, and Chemical Exposure

Beyond genetic predisposition, a number of environmental factors are recognized as potential triggers capable of setting off or worsening vitiligo in someone already predisposed. Repeated sun exposure and sunburn, prolonged heat exposure, and repeated contact with certain industrial or cosmetic chemicals have all been associated with triggering or accelerating the onset of new patches, particularly in individuals with an underlying genetic vulnerability already in place.

7. The Koebner Phenomenon: When a Wound Becomes a Trigger

A particularly well-documented trigger is physical trauma to the skin — cuts, burns, or significant scrapes — which can sometimes cause new vitiligo patches to develop precisely at the site of the injury once it heals. This pattern is known in dermatology as the Koebner phenomenon, and it's a recognized feature not just of vitiligo but of several other skin conditions as well. It's a genuinely important detail for patients and families to understand, since it means protecting existing skin from unnecessary injury is a meaningful, practical part of managing this condition.

8. Stress as a Trigger, Not Just a Consequence

Significant emotional stress and psychological distress are also recognized by many dermatologists as a potential trigger for vitiligo onset or flare-ups, not merely a consequence of living with visible patches, discussed further later in this article. This relationship appears to run in both directions — stress can contribute to triggering or worsening the condition, while living with the condition itself, particularly amid the social misunderstanding covered throughout this article, can independently generate significant additional stress, creating a cycle that makes psychological support a genuinely important part of comprehensive treatment, not an optional afterthought.

9. How Common Is Vitiligo, Really?

Globally, vitiligo is estimated to affect roughly 1% of the world's population — a figure significant enough that most people, without realizing it, likely know someone living with the condition. This also means vitiligo, despite how unusual or rare it might seem to someone encountering it for the first time, is a genuinely well-documented, well-studied medical condition, not some obscure or mysterious ailment lacking real scientific understanding.

10. Why Pakistan and India See Disproportionately Higher Rates

Notably, Pakistan and India are frequently cited among the countries with the highest reported vitiligo prevalence worldwide, with estimates suggesting roughly 2 to 3% of the region's combined population of nearly 2 billion people are affected — meaningfully higher than the global average. Given the sheer size of the population involved, this percentage translates into a genuinely enormous absolute number of people living with the condition across the region, reinforcing just how far from rare or unusual vitiligo actually is within these specific countries.

11. Where Patches Appear: Skin, Hair, and Mucous Membranes

Vitiligo patches can genuinely develop anywhere on the body — the face, hands, arms, legs, back, and even inside the mouth or around the eyes. Areas that experience more frequent friction or movement, such as joints and skin folds, are also commonly affected. Beyond the skin itself, vitiligo can cause hair growing within an affected patch to turn white or silver, since hair follicles rely on the same melanocyte population responsible for skin pigmentation.

12. The Two Major Types: Segmental vs. Non-Segmental

Dermatologists broadly classify vitiligo into two major categories, based primarily on the distribution pattern of the patches across the body.

TypeDistribution PatternTypical Course
Segmental VitiligoOne side of the body, or a specific limited segment (e.g., one arm, one side of the face)Often starts at a younger age; spreads for a limited period, then typically stabilizes
Non-Segmental VitiligoBoth sides of the body, often symmetricallyThe more common overall form; can continue spreading intermittently over a longer period

13. Segmental Vitiligo: One-Sided and Often Early-Onset

Segmental vitiligo tends to follow a distinctly different pattern from its non-segmental counterpart. It typically affects only one side of the body, or a clearly defined segment, and often begins at a younger age than non-segmental vitiligo. A genuinely reassuring feature of this particular type is that it tends to spread for a relatively limited period before stabilizing, meaning the extent of the condition often becomes predictable and stable earlier in its course compared to the non-segmental form.

14. Non-Segmental Vitiligo: Five Recognized Patterns

Non-segmental vitiligo, the more common overall category, is itself further divided into five recognized subtypes, each with a distinct distribution pattern.

SubtypeDescription
GeneralizedThe most common form; white patches appear symmetrically on both sides of the body (such as both hands or both knees)
AcrofacialPatches appear mainly on the face, hands, and feet
MucosalAffects the mucous membranes of the mouth, lips, or genitals
UniversalA rare form in which 80% or more of the body's skin loses pigment
FocalA rare type involving one or a few small, scattered spots in a single area that do not spread further

15. Every Patient's Story Is Different: Unpredictable Progression

One of the more genuinely challenging aspects of vitiligo, for both patients and the doctors treating them, is how unpredictable its individual course can be. Some people experience patches that remain stable, confined to a single small area, for years at a time without meaningful change. Others experience relatively rapid spread across larger areas of the body within a much shorter period. There is no single, universal timeline or pattern that applies to every patient — each individual case genuinely has its own distinct story, which is part of why personalized evaluation by a dermatologist matters so much in guiding appropriate treatment decisions.

16. Myth 1: Vitiligo Spreads Through Touch

The Myth: Touching someone with vitiligo, or being touched by them, will cause the condition to spread to you.
The Fact: Vitiligo is not contagious in any way. It is an autoimmune condition originating entirely from within a person's own immune system, not an infection caused by a transmissible organism. There has never been a documented medical case of vitiligo spreading from one person to another through touch, shared items, or any other form of physical contact.

17. Myth 2: Eating Fish and Then Milk Causes It

The Myth: Consuming fish and then drinking milk shortly afterward causes vitiligo to develop.
The Fact: There is no scientific or medical evidence supporting any connection between this specific food combination and vitiligo. This particular belief is a long-standing cultural myth with no basis in actual dermatological or immunological research, and following or avoiding this food combination has no bearing on vitiligo risk whatsoever.

18. Myth 3: Vitiligo Is a Form of Leprosy

The Myth: Vitiligo is the same as, or a form of, leprosy (kusht rog).
The Fact: These are two entirely different, medically unrelated conditions. Leprosy is a bacterial infection caused by Mycobacterium leprae, which can cause skin lesions along with nerve damage and, left untreated, more serious complications, and it is treatable with antibiotics. Vitiligo is an autoimmune pigment disorder, involves no infectious organism whatsoever, and cannot spread to others under any circumstances. Confusing the two conditions has historically contributed significantly to the unfair social stigma vitiligo patients face, despite the conditions having essentially nothing in common medically.

19. Myth 4: White Patches Lead to Skin Cancer

The Myth: The white, depigmented areas caused by vitiligo will develop into skin cancer.
The Fact: Vitiligo itself does not cause skin cancer. What is genuinely true, and worth taking seriously, is that depigmented skin lacks melanin's natural protective effect against ultraviolet radiation, meaning these specific areas sunburn considerably more easily and require diligent sun protection — but this increased sun sensitivity is not the same as the condition itself causing cancer, and consistent sunscreen use effectively manages this specific risk.

20. Myth 5: It's a Disease of Only One Age or One Kind of Person

The Myth: Vitiligo only affects a specific age group, or a specific "type" of person, and follows the exact same pattern in everyone.
The Fact: Vitiligo can begin at essentially any age, from early childhood through adulthood, and affects people across every skin tone, ethnicity, and background worldwide. As discussed earlier in this article, individual cases vary enormously in their pattern, extent, and progression, meaning there is no single, uniform "typical" vitiligo patient or presentation.

21. The Real Damage: What Vitiligo Does to Mental Health

Perhaps the most important point this entire article can make is this: vitiligo's most significant impact is very often not physical at all — it's psychological. Living within a society saturated with the specific myths dismantled in the previous sections takes a genuine, measurable emotional toll. Patients frequently describe feeling watched, judged, or quietly avoided in public settings, and many report a significant, lasting impact on their own self-confidence and self-image, entirely separate from any physical symptom the condition itself actually produces.

22. Marriage, Society, and the Weight of Being Seen

This psychological burden becomes particularly pronounced in specific social contexts, and marriage prospects are frequently cited as one of the most difficult, high-stakes examples, especially for young women in communities where visible skin conditions are still widely, wrongly associated with the myths covered earlier in this article. This is precisely why addressing misinformation directly and publicly matters as much as, if not more than, medical treatment itself — the condition's social consequences are, in a very real sense, driven far more by widespread misunderstanding than by anything the condition medically does to a person's health or capability.

23. Can Vitiligo Be Treated? Setting Realistic Expectations

Here's the honest, medically accurate picture: vitiligo can genuinely be managed, and pigment can often be restored to affected areas through appropriate treatment. What isn't currently available is a treatment that permanently and completely eliminates the underlying condition in every patient, meaning realistic goals typically center on two specific outcomes: restoring color to existing white patches where possible, and preventing new patches from forming or existing ones from spreading further. Which specific approach a doctor recommends depends significantly on how much of the body is affected and the specific pattern of involvement discussed earlier in this article.

24. The Treatment Toolkit: Creams, Pills, Light Therapy, and Laser

TreatmentHow It's Used
Topical Creams/OintmentsApplied directly to smaller, localized patches to help restore pigment
Oral MedicationsUsed for more widespread involvement, working systemically across the body
Phototherapy (Light Therapy)Uses specific wavelengths of light to stimulate pigment-restoring activity in affected skin
Laser TherapyUsed for smaller, more localized patches, delivering targeted, precise treatment
Immune-Modulating MedicationPrescribed in select cases to help calm the underlying misdirected immune activity and slow progression
Camouflage MakeupUsed cosmetically to cover visible patches, supporting confidence during ongoing treatment

25. Why Patience Is a Genuine Part of the Treatment

One detail every patient and family should understand clearly from the outset: vitiligo treatment is genuinely slow. Restoring pigment to affected skin can take months, and in many cases, years of consistent, ongoing treatment before meaningful, visible improvement appears. Discontinuing treatment early, out of frustration or discouragement, is one of the most common and understandable mistakes patients make — but it directly undermines the gradual, cumulative process pigment restoration actually depends on. Starting treatment as early as possible after noticing new patches is also genuinely associated with a better overall response, reinforcing the value of prompt dermatologist consultation rather than delay.

27. Frequently Asked Questions

What causes vitiligo?
Vitiligo is caused by the immune system mistakenly attacking and destroying melanocytes, the pigment-producing cells in skin, hair, and eyes, resulting in white patches.

Is vitiligo contagious?
No. Vitiligo cannot spread from person to person through touch, shared items, or any form of physical contact.

Does eating fish and milk together cause vitiligo?
No. This is a long-standing cultural myth with no scientific basis whatsoever.

Is vitiligo the same as leprosy?
No. They are entirely different conditions. Leprosy is a bacterial infection, while vitiligo is an autoimmune pigment disorder with no infectious component at all.

Does vitiligo cause skin cancer?
No. Vitiligo itself does not cause skin cancer, though depigmented areas do sunburn more easily and require diligent sun protection.

What is the difference between segmental and non-segmental vitiligo?
Segmental vitiligo affects one side or segment of the body and typically stabilizes after a period of spread, while non-segmental vitiligo affects both sides symmetrically and can continue spreading intermittently.

How common is vitiligo?
It affects roughly 1% of the global population, with Pakistan and India reporting notably higher rates, around 2 to 3%.

Can vitiligo be cured?
There is currently no permanent cure, but it can be effectively managed, and pigment can often be restored through topical treatments, oral medications, phototherapy, and laser therapy.

What triggers vitiligo?
Recognized triggers include genetic predisposition, sunburn, chemical exposure, skin trauma (the Koebner phenomenon), and significant emotional stress.

Why does vitiligo affect mental health so significantly?
Widespread social misinformation and stigma around vitiligo, including myths about contagion and its false association with leprosy, cause significant psychological distress independent of the condition's physical effects.
